![sudoku strategy sudoku strategy](https://cdn.livesudoku.com/printable/hard-sudoku-1032782.jpg)
SUDOKU STRATEGY ANDROID
Except explicit open source licence (indicated Creative Commons / free), the "Sudoku Solver" algorithm, the applet or snippet (converter, solver, encryption / decryption, encoding / decoding, ciphering / deciphering, translator), or the "Sudoku Solver" functions (calculate, convert, solve, decrypt / encrypt, decipher / cipher, decode / encode, translate) written in any informatic language (Python, Java, PHP, C#, Javascript, Matlab, etc.) and all data download, script, or API access for "Sudoku Solver" are not public, same for offline use on PC, mobile, tablet, iPhone or Android app! Some variants of the square sudoku, however, use non-square inner blocks (see sudoku 6圆, sudoku 7x7 or sudoku 8x8) Ask a new question Source codeĭCode retains ownership of the "Sudoku Solver" source code. Sudoku Strategy Only choice Sudoku rule Single possibility Sudoku rule Only square Sudoku rule Two out of three strategy Sub-group exclusion Sudoku rule. In this article, I will use zero as the objective function.By keeping the sudoku NxN rules that require the N characters to be used on each row and column, then it is impossible to respect them if the sudoku is not square. Therefore, minimization or maximization of the objective function is not important and the objective function could be anything. 1) Know where to start solving 2) Look for single candidates 3) Work on your scanning techniques 4) Dont focus too long in the one place 5) Keep the.
![sudoku strategy sudoku strategy](https://oppidanlibrary.com/wp-content/uploads/2017/05/Save-Sudoku-Strategy.png)
In sudoku, we are not really trying to minimize or maximize anything instead we are trying to find the values on our variables that satisfy a set of constraints. Unlike a typical Linear programming problem, with sudoku, there is no solution that is better than another solution. Now, let’s define the 3 main components of LP for the Sudoku puzzle. I am using a Python package called PuLP to solve the LP problems. Sudoku Solver (Linear Programming Approach) So, if a problem is able to formulate in terms of the linear objective function with a set of linear inequality constraints, linear programming is a powerful tool to find the best optimal solution.
SUDOKU STRATEGY HOW TO
In this article, I would like to show how to use the Linear Programming method, a more efficient way to create a sudoku solver. Crosshatching is the first strategy any Sudoku player can apply when facing a Sudoku grid. Therefore, it increases the search space and hence increases the computational cost if we use the brute force approach to solve it. Read more Puzzle Strategy Tips on a range of different puzzle types.
![sudoku strategy sudoku strategy](https://i.ytimg.com/vi/b123EURtu3I/hqdefault.jpg)
SUDOKU STRATEGY DOWNLOAD
If there are very few starting numbers were present, the sudoku problem would have a very large number of feasible solutions, instead of just one. Now download the jigsaw sudoku puzzle magazine and enjoy 100 fun jigsaw sudoku puzzles.
![sudoku strategy sudoku strategy](https://i.ytimg.com/vi/JnEvt20S8c0/hqdefault.jpg)
However, it is very inefficient to solve the Hard Sudoku problem which contains much fewer starting numbers than simple or medium ones. In the previous article, I have created a sudoku solver using a recursive function that is similar to using an 81-level nested for loop.